Webinar: The New Mobile Rules for Search and Social

Please join the Local Search Association (LSA) and DialogTech for an exclusive webinar presentation next Thursday, August 27 from 2:00 pm – 3:00 pm ET.

Over 50% of digital advertising will be mobile in 2015. As you shift your ad budget from desktop to mobile, there are new strategies around attribution and optimization you should follow to drive conversions, revenue, and ROI from search and social.

Join mobile marketing experts from DialogTech as they present new data-driven strategies for driving more clicks, calls, and sales from Google, Bing, Facebook, Twitter, and more. You’ll learn:

  • How new Facebook and Google ad formats and new mobile technologies will impact marketing
  • Tips for targeting mobile consumers via search and social ads
  • New strategies for optimizing mobile ads and landing pages
  • How to track and optimize call conversions to improve ROI

About DialogTech

DialogTech, formerly known as Ifbyphone, is the market leader in call analytics and automation. Thanks to smartphones, consumers are calling businesses to engage in conversation at record rates throughout every stage of the customer journey. DialogTech provides marketing, sales, and support professionals with a single platform that enables transparency and control over every conversation, so companies can optimize lead generation, acquire new business faster, and increase customer loyalty.
